Searched refs:LayerTraceEntry (Results 1 – 15 of 15) sorted by relevance
30 data class LayersTrace(override val entries: Collection<LayerTraceEntry>) : Trace<LayerTraceEntry> { in <lambda>()49 fun getEntryForTransaction(transaction: Transaction): LayerTraceEntry { in <lambda>()59 fun getFirstEntryWithOnDisplayAfter(timestamp: Timestamp): LayerTraceEntry { in <lambda>()66 fun getLastEntryWithOnDisplayBefore(timestamp: Timestamp): LayerTraceEntry { in <lambda>()
33 class LayerTraceEntry( in <lambda>() class87 prevState: LayerTraceEntry?, in <lambda>()120 return other is LayerTraceEntry && other.timestamp == this.timestamp in <lambda>()
208 fun build(): LayerTraceEntry { in <lambda>()227 return LayerTraceEntry( in <lambda>()
19 import android.tools.traces.surfaceflinger.LayerTraceEntry31 open val layerState: LayerTraceEntry?
19 import android.tools.traces.surfaceflinger.LayerTraceEntry28 override val layerState: LayerTraceEntry
28 import android.tools.traces.surfaceflinger.LayerTraceEntry in <lambda>()
23 import android.tools.traces.surfaceflinger.LayerTraceEntry70 fun build(): LayerTraceEntry { in build()71 return LayerTraceEntry( in build()
32 import android.tools.traces.surfaceflinger.LayerTraceEntry in <lambda>()46 ) : AbstractTraceParser<TraceProcessorSession, LayerTraceEntry, LayerTraceEntry, LayersTrace>() { in <lambda>()50 override fun createTrace(entries: Collection<LayerTraceEntry>): LayersTrace { in <lambda>()58 override fun shouldParseEntry(entry: LayerTraceEntry) = true in <lambda>()60 override fun getEntries(input: TraceProcessorSession): List<LayerTraceEntry> { in <lambda>()65 val traceEntries = mutableListOf<LayerTraceEntry>() in <lambda>()87 override fun getTimestamp(entry: LayerTraceEntry): Timestamp = entry.timestamp in <lambda>()91 override fun doParseEntry(entry: LayerTraceEntry) = entry in <lambda>()97 ): LayerTraceEntry { in <lambda>()
20 import android.tools.traces.surfaceflinger.LayerTraceEntry45 .that(dump.readLayersTrace()?.entries ?: emptyList<LayerTraceEntry>()) in validateTrace()
23 import android.tools.traces.surfaceflinger.LayerTraceEntry76 val sfEntryAtTransitionFinished: LayerTraceEntry in interpolateFinishTimestampFromTransition()128 fun getFullTimestampAt(layersTraceEntry: LayerTraceEntry, reader: Reader): Timestamp { in getFullTimestampAt()142 fun getOnDisplayFor(layerTraceEntry: LayerTraceEntry): Display { in getOnDisplayFor()
24 import android.tools.traces.surfaceflinger.LayerTraceEntry in <lambda>()
40 import android.tools.traces.surfaceflinger.LayerTraceEntry in <lambda>()
36 import android.tools.traces.surfaceflinger.LayerTraceEntry in <lambda>()65 val entry: LayerTraceEntry, in <lambda>()74 operator fun invoke(assertion: (LayerTraceEntry) -> Unit): LayerTraceEntrySubject = apply { in <lambda>()
28 import android.tools.traces.surfaceflinger.LayerTraceEntry
174 LayerTraceEntry( in usesRealTimestampWhenAvailableAndFallsbackOnElapsedTimestamp()188 LayerTraceEntry( in usesRealTimestampWhenAvailableAndFallsbackOnElapsedTimestamp()